Market Overview
Chloraprep, an alcohol-based antiseptic with chlorhexidine gluconate, is widely used in surgical preparation. The Triple Swabstick variant of Chloraprep is designed for single-use, sterile application, primarily in preoperative skin antisepsis.
Market Size and Penetration
The global surgical antiseptics market was valued at approximately $4.2 billion in 2021 and is projected to grow at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of around 5.4% through 2028[1]. Chloraprep accounts for a significant share due to its broad hospital adoption.
The sterilization and skin prep segment is expected to expand with increased surgical procedures and rising infection prevention standards. In North America, the market dominates, with an estimated 45% share, driven by high healthcare expenditure and regulation compliance.

Regulatory and Reimbursement Factors
The U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) approves Chloraprep for skin antisepsis. Reimbursement policies favor antiseptics with proven infection reduction benefits, creating a stable revenue environment. Insurance reimbursement codes support routine usage, influencing hospital procurement decisions.
Market Drivers
- Surge in outpatient surgeries and minimally invasive procedures, which require reliable skin antisepsis.
- Increasing compliance with infection control protocols, notably post-COVID-19 pandemic.
- Incremental adoption in emerging markets, driven by healthcare infrastructure improvements.
Market Constraints
- Price sensitivity among healthcare providers influences adoption.
- Competition from cheaper generic agents can pressure margins.
- Potential concerns over chlorhexidine-associated adverse reactions, such as skin irritation or rare hypersensitivity cases[2].
Financial Trajectory and Revenue Forecasts
The financial outlook for Chloraprep Triple Swabstick hinges on volume growth and market share retention. Key factors include:
-
Sales Growth: Expected to grow at a CAGR of 4-6% over the next five years, aligning with the broader antiseptic market growth[1].
-
Pricing: Slight upward pressure due to brand loyalty and formulation advantages; however, price competition remains a factor.
-
Market Penetration: Increased adoption in regions like Asia-Pacific and Latin America. These markets are projected to see year-over-year growth rates exceeding 6% by 2025[3].
-
Manufacturing Costs: Stable, with marginal increases due to raw material inflation (e.g., alcohol, chlorhexidine). Cost reductions through scale and manufacturing efficiency also expected.
-
Profitability: Margins are stable, supported by existing patent protections and formulary acceptance. Patent expirations could influence future pricing strategies.
